Marsh Barton is equipped with several facilities designed to make travel as smooth as possible, although the lack of a ticket office may surprise some travelers. Fear not, because 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online with ease. The station has accessible ticket machines and is designed as a step-free facility, ensuring accommodation for all passengers. While there's no staff assistance available on-site, help points provide essential information when needed.
One thing to note, especially for families or those looking to refresh during their journey, is the absence of public restrooms, refreshment stands, shops, and ATMs. As such, planning a stop at a local facility before your journey might be wise. Fortunately, the station does offer "GWR Free Station WiFi" for those needing to stay connected.
Marsh Barton Train Station links seamlessly with local transport networks to ensure you can easily reach your final destination. Rail replacement bus services and regular bus services operate from Grace Road Central, giving you plenty of options if your journey requires further travel. However, accessible taxis aren’t available directly at the station, so pre-booking a car service might be necessary if you require additional support.

Swanley Train Station offers a range of facilities to make your journey as smooth and hassle-free as possible. The ticket office is open throughout the week, equipped with ticket machines including options for online purchases.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access available via the main entrance from Station Approach Road and lifts to all platforms. It is worth noting that step-free access is limited on the Everest Place side, but provisions such as a ramp for train access and accessible toilets are in place to help those with mobility challenges.
If you require assistance, staff are on hand across the week from early mornings to late evening. The station holds a Secure Station accreditation, ensuring a safe and secure environment for all passengers. For additional comfort, seating areas are available even though there are no waiting rooms. Meanwhile, refreshment kiosks and smartcard services ensure you have all you need for your travel.
Not only does Swanley Station offer reliable rail services, it also connects you seamlessly to a variety of onward travel options. You can find extensive bus information to plan your onward journey, available in a printable format here. In the event of rail service disruptions, the rail replacement services are conveniently located in the main car park outside the booking hall.
